HBase中的BlockCache是一個用于緩存HFile中數據塊的組件。它主要用于加速讀取操作,減少磁盤IO,提高性能。BlockCache可以在內存中緩存最頻繁訪問的數據塊,以便將來能夠更快地訪問這些數據,從而提高讀取性能。BlockCache通常采用LRU(最近最少使用)算法來管理緩存中的數據塊,以便在內存不足時將最不常用的數據塊替換出去。通過調整BlockCache的大小和其他配置參數,可以優化HBase系統的性能。